How to Have a Wedding on a Shoestring Budget

 

Every bride deserves to feel like a princess on her wedding day.  Unfortunately unless you have a king’s ransom, some brides feel they have to settle for a less than perfect wedding.  There is a better way.  First, guys don’t generally get too excited about all the fancy details of a wedding.  Focus on the bride first.  The groom can wear a nice suit and you can buy matching ties for the groomsmen.  On the other hand, I have seen brides pay over $10,000 for a dress.  Wedding dresses used to be handed down from mother to daughter through the generations but today most brides want their own dress so shelling out an enormous amount for a dress that is going to be worn only once is not a smart use of limited funds.  However, there are lovely gowns out there that won’t break the bank.  The attached photo is of my daughter-in-law in her wedding gown.  Because of financial and family issues, this wedding had to be done on a VERY limited budget.  This dress was found in a shop that rents wedding gowns for $175.00.  We were even luckier because she is petite and this gown didn’t even have to be hemmed.  Further, it was on a sale rack so we were able to buy it for $150.00.  The veil cost another $25.00 so I was very pleased to get a cathedral train on a gorgeous gown that fit perfectly and a nice veil for $175.00. 

 Another hint, try to find people you know who enjoy doing hair and makeup so you don’t have to pay an expensive salon.  You can also go to a cosmetology school and have it done there at a reduced cost.  Of course, you want to have a practice day to be sure you get the style and look you want.  Be sure to use the same stylist for the practice and the actual wedding.

 Flowers are another big cost item so consider silk flowers for the bouquets and boutonnières.  Craft stores have some already made up that are quite nice, or you can buy the supplies to make your own.  This makes a great activity for the bridesmaids to do for the bride.  Craft websites have step-by-step directions.  Silk bouquets last forever so the bride has a keepsake of her special day.  Flower arrangements for the church and reception can run a pretty penny.  Consider using lots of greenery, ribbon and candles instead.  Ribbon can be bought in the wedding colors.  Greenery can be rented at an inexpensive rate or borrow someone’s ferns for a day.  Candles give a romantic glow and aren’t as pricey as flowers.  For the reception tables, use mirrors with candles and greenery to make lovely centerpieces.  

 Soloists and musicians can be expensive unless you know someone who would like to offer their services as their wedding gift to the couple.  Today’s electronic technology makes recorded music sound very good.  Instead of a soloist have special guests read a romantic poem or favorite scripture aloud.  This adds a personal touch and gives the couple a chance to include some people in the ceremony who could not be part of the wedding party.

 When it comes to the reception, you are indeed fortunate if you know someone who can make the wedding cake.  Wedding cakes can start at $250 and go up from there.  If you don’t have someone who could make it as a gift or at a reduced price, consider buying a small two-tiered cake and serving cake squares to the guests.  Cake squares are less expensive than adding another tier and they look nice and uniform on the plate.  Also, some reception sites will charge to have someone slice the cake (by the slice) and will not let you have a friend or family member do it. 

 Food can be elaborate or as simple as mints, cake, fruit, sandwiches and punch.  Keep in mind that 20 years from now, the couple nor the guests will be raving about the food but about how happy the couple looked and how much fun they had.  A great way to have close friends and family give a much appreciated gift is to have them offer to make food for the reception or do the centerpieces if they are crafty.  Punch is easily made and with some greenery around the punch bowl makes a nice center to a food table.  People who are on fixed or stressed budgets would love the opportunity to give their time and talents to the wedding couple with a nice card and save money on a gift that may never be used.

 Finally as for wedding pictures, this is the one area that I will spend a little more on.  You can save if you have contacts with someone who takes really great pictures and will gift their service.  If you must cut corners on other things to have money for quality photos, do it.  Remember that when couple wants to reminisce about their wedding, they don’t pull out the dried flowers or the boxed wedding gown.  They look at the wedding album.  Also, photos are shared with family and friends.  Great photos can make any venue look like a champagne wedding.

So, don’t be afraid to try new ideas and don’t forget that at the end of the day what matters most is that the two are now one.
